Nestled in the heart of Port St. Lucie, Florida, Savannas Preserve State Park spans an impressive 6,000 acres of diverse ecosystems, making it a hidden gem for nature enthusiasts and outdoor lovers alike. Established in 1977, this state park has earned a stellar rating of 4.7 out of 5 from visitors who rave about its unique blend of habitats, including wetlands, uplands, and savannas. The park is home to a rich variety of flora and fauna, providing ample opportunities for wildlife viewing and photography.

Savannas Preserve offers a plethora of outdoor activities that cater to all ages and interests. Visitors can enjoy hiking along its scenic trails, perfect for immersing yourself in the stunning natural surroundings. Birdwatchers will delight in the wide array of bird species that call the park home, while anglers can find solace along the waterways. For those seeking a more tranquil experience, picnicking in designated areas allows for relaxation amidst nature’s beauty.

While camping facilities are currently unknown, day visits are highly encouraged, especially during the cooler months from November to April when the weather is most pleasant. Expect to find well-maintained trails, informative signage, and a friendly atmosphere that invites exploration and discovery.
